Miller 251072 4-Pole Generator Stator

The Miller 251072 Stator is a specialized electrical component engineered for Miller engine-driven welding generators. This 4-pole stator assembly serves as the stationary armature in the generator's alternator system. When the rotor spins inside this stator, the magnetic field induces an electrical current in the stator windings, which is then rectified or used directly to provide welding current and auxiliary AC power. If your machine has lost power output or is failing to generate voltage, a compromised stator is a common culprit that requires immediate attention.

Maintenance and Repair

Replacing a generator stator is a significant repair that can extend the life of an older engine drive welder. Symptoms of a failing stator can include low output voltage, the inability to hold a load, or a burning smell coming from the generator head. Before ordering, it is crucial to perform proper diagnostic testing (such as resistance checks and continuity tests) to confirm the stator is the point of failure. Always disconnect the battery and follow safety lockout procedures when servicing internal generator components.
